Skills
Python
FastAPI
PostgreSQL
APIs REST
LLMs
RAG
SQL avançado
LangChain
ETL/ELT
Sobre a Vaga
Na TCS, estamos em busca de um(a) Desenvolvedor(a) Python Especialista para atuar no desenvolvimento de serviços backend, APIs e integrações com soluções de IA e LLMs. Você fará parte de um ambiente colaborativo, com foco em aprendizado contínuo e evolução técnica.
Responsabilidades
- Projetar e desenvolver APIs RESTful em Python utilizando FastAPI ou Django REST Framework
- Modelar e gerenciar bancos de dados relacionais (PostgreSQL), garantindo rastreabilidade e integridade histórica
- Assegurar performance, segurança e escalabilidade das APIs e serviços
- Construir integrações com plataformas externas por meio de APIs
- Integrar chamadas a modelos de linguagem (ex.: OpenAI, Anthropic) para suportar decisões operacionais
- Implementar pipelines de Retrieval-Augmented Generation (RAG) baseados no histórico de operações
- Garantir governança com explicabilidade e rastreabilidade das recomendações geradas
- Estruturar pipelines de ingestão e transformação de dados (ETL/ELT) e modelar entidades para análises contínuas
- Apoiar a criação de dashboards e relatórios de efetividade estratégica
Requisitos
- Experiência sólida em Python (FastAPI, Flask ou Django)
- Conhecimento em modelagem relacional, SQL avançado e pipelines ETL/ELT
- Experiência com integração de LLMs e frameworks de agentes (LangChain, LangGraph, AutoGen)
- Boas práticas de arquitetura e design de APIs REST
- Experiência com PostgreSQL
- Inglês técnico para leitura de documentação
Beneficios
- Plano de saúde e plano odontológico
- Seguro de vida
- Vale transporte e vale refeição/alimentação
- Totalpass
- TCS Cares (assistência psicológica, jurídica, social e financeira)
- Reembolso de certificações e acesso a portal de aprendizagem
- Oportunidade de experiência internacional e parcerias com universidades/escolas
- Programas de reconhecimento e mentoria (TCS Gems e Xcelerate)